Land’s End to London – A random cycle ride

The road called. A distant road. Ride me, it whispered seductively. Feel the wind blowing through your hair. The satisfaction of miles, day after day. Nothing but cycling. There’s no stress on the road. No emails. Your only meetings are with roadkill. Your memory the only photocopier. Sure, for some of us there may still […]

Read More Land’s End to London – A random cycle ride

Cycling and climbing in Dartmoor

The moors. England’s true natural wonder, so named because once you’ve experienced their bleak beauty you’ll want more, more, more. The grass tightly cropped by the gnashing of wild animal teeth, a brilliant green lawn lies in stark contrast to the brooding dark grey skies above, the road disappearing when you’re enveloped in a low […]

Read More Cycling and climbing in Dartmoor